I went to Dr. Johnson at Atlanta Baractrics. I started at Emory as well last year and was doing the Optifast and their program was all over the place! So, I left.

To start the process, you have to attend a orientation meeting. At the orientation, they give you a wonderful packet that includes all the information you will need. The most important thing is the insurance page that list exactly what to ask them to find out what's coveted etc. They pretty much take care of everything - even making sure you schedule 2 or 3 appts in one day to save u time. You can email, fax, or have docs send papers to them ad you complete items and they put the packet together and send to your insurance.
